Propoxycaine hydrochloride is a voltage-gated sodium channel inhibitor. Propoxycaine hydrochloride delays monophasic A spike action potential recovery. Propoxycaine hydrochloride increases bulk lateral, rotational, and annular lipid fluidity in neuronal membrane lipid bilayers, with greater inner monolayer fluidization, and induces membrane protein clustering. Propoxycaine hydrochloride can be used for the research of pain .

Docosahexaenoic Acid (DHA) is an omega-3 fatty acid abundantly present brain and retina. It can be obtained directly from fish oil and maternal milk. In Vitro: Docosahexaenoic acid (DHA) is essential for the growth and functional development of the brain in infants. DHA is also required for maintenance of normal brain function in adults. The inclusion of plentiful DHA in the diet improves learning ability and memory . DHA is an essential requirement in every step of brain development like neural cell proliferation, migration, differentiation, synaptogenesis. The multiple double bonds and unique structure allow DHA to impart special membrane characteristics for effective cell signaling. Many development disorders like dyslexia, autism spectrum disorder, attention deficit hyperactivity disorder, schizophrenia etc. are causally related to decreased level of DHA . DHA is a potent RXR ligand inducing robust RXR activation already at low micro molar concentrations. The EC50 for RXRα activation by DHA is about 5-10 μM fatty acid . In Vivo: Docosahexaenoic acid administration over 10 weeks significantly reduces the number of reference memory errors, without affecting the number of working memory errors, and significantly increases the docosahexaenoic acid content and the docosahexaenoic acid/arachidonic acid ratio in both the hippocampus and the cerebral cortex . DHA treatment exerts neuroprotective actions on an experimental mouse model of PD. There is a decrease tendency in brain lipid oxidation of MPTP mice but it does not significantly .

Guanosine 5'-O-(2-thiodiphosphate) trisodium (GDPβS trisodium) is a non-hydrolyzable derivative of GDP. Guanosine 5'-O-(2-thiodiphosphate) trisodium acts as an inhibitor of adenylyl cyclase (AC) with a Ki value of 600 nM. In the absence of glutamic-pyruvic transaminase (GPT) in cerebral cortex membranes of rodent models, Guanosine 5'-O-(2-thiodiphosphate) trisodium partially activates AC with an EC50 of 400 nM. Guanosine 5'-O-(2-thiodiphosphate) trisodium prevents norepinephrine-induced nitric oxide release in ventricular myocytes .

α-Casozepine is an orally effective anxiolytic that binds to the benzodiazepine site of the GABAA receptor in bovine samples with an IC50 of 88 μM. α-Casozepine exerts anxiolytic and anti-stress effects on cats exposed to unfamiliar environments and dogs undergoing road transport . α-Casozepine exhibits significant anxiolytic activity in rats. α-Casozepine can be used in studies related to fear, anxiety and stress .

CP94253 hydrochloride is an orally active, brain-penetrant and selective 5-HT1B receptor agonist with an Ki of 2 nM. CP94253 hydrochloride induces antidepressant-like effects, waking enhancement, sleep inhibition, increased sleep latency, hyperlocomotion, and suppressed aggressive behavior. CP94253 hydrochloride can be used for the research of depression and heightened aggressive behavior .

Gitoxin is a degradation metabolite of Digitoxin (HY-B1357) and a non-competitive Na +/K +-ATPase inhibitor, with an IC50 of 1.18e-6 M against the porcine high-affinity subtype and an IC50 of 2.85e-5 M against the porcine low-affinity subtype. Gitoxin regulates atrial contractility and rhythmicity. Gitoxin is applicable to research related to congestive heart failure .

Abecarnil (ZK 112119) is a ligand or a partial agonist for benzodiazepine (BZ) receptor. Abecarnil possesses anxiolytic and anticonvulsant properties. Abecarnil can act as a positive allosteric modulator of GABAA receptor. Abecarnil inhibits the binding of the BZ [3H]lormetazepam to rat cerebral cortex membranes, with an IC50 of 0.82 nM. Abecarnil can be used for epilepsy research .

Varilutamide (ONC1-13B) is an orally active androgen receptor (AR) inhibitor. Varilutamide shows a rat AR IC50 of 7.9 μM, inhibits DHT-stimulated PSA expression and prostate cancer cell proliferation, suppresses tumor growth and PSA expression and weakly induces lower CYP3A activity. Varilutamide can be used for the research of castration-resistant prostate cancer and prostate cancer .

BN80933 is a selective neuronal nitric oxide synthase (nNOS) inhibitor with a rat Ki of 0.92 μM. BN80933 inhibits lipid peroxidation, and blocks hypoxia-induced lactate dehydrogenase elevation and delayed 8-epiprostaglandin F2α elevation. BN80933 can be used for the research of stroke, and traumatic brain injury .
